Hyperliquid’s Leaderboard Effect: How Competitive Rankings Drive Traders Into Excessive Risk

A trader on Hyperliquid positions themselves just outside the top 100, trailing by 2.3% in monthly returns. With two weeks remaining in the leaderboard cycle, they face a choice: execute a measured exit strategy aligned with their risk capital, or increase position size and leverage to close the gap faster. The leaderboard shows real names, real rankings, and real rewards tied to placement. That visibility changes behavior in ways that purely financial incentives alone often do not. The psychological effect is not accidental or minor. It is a structural feature of how competitive platforms interact with human judgment, and understanding its mechanics is essential for anyone using leaderboard-based trading competitions.

The leaderboard is a powerful motivator precisely because it makes relative performance tangible and social. Unlike a private trading account where only the individual knows the results, leaderboard rankings are visible to the entire community. This transforms a financial outcome into a status metric. Research on competitive behavior consistently shows that humans will accept worse absolute outcomes to achieve better relative standing—a phenomenon known as relative deprivation. On a platform offering leaderboard competitions with financial rewards, vault opportunities, and community recognition, the incentive structure amplifies this tendency by making rank directly convertible into actual value. The trader falling just short of a reward threshold often behaves very differently from the trader who was never in contention.

The problem is compounded by how Hyperliquid’s zero gas fees and sub-second execution make experimentation rapid and costless in terms of transaction overhead. A trader can shift from conservative positioning to an aggressive, high-leverage strategy without friction, without waiting for a block, without paying escalating fees that might naturally force reconsideration. The platform eliminates technical barriers to risk-taking precisely at the moment when psychological barriers are weakest.

The status competition vs. the wealth maximization trade-off

Most financial platforms optimize for user profitability. A trading venue that wants to retain clients focuses messaging and feature design on the tools that improve individual returns: order books, historical data, risk management controls, portfolio analytics. Leaderboard competitions invert that primary incentive. They optimize for relative ranking rather than absolute returns. A trader ranked 47th with a 15% monthly return is worse off than a trader ranked 23rd with a 14% return, even though the first trader has achieved better financial performance. The leaderboard rewards the comparison, not the outcome itself.

This distinction matters because it changes the rational decision-making process. In traditional finance, a trader might evaluate a trade by its expected value relative to their risk capital. If the trade has a 30% probability of a 50% gain and a 70% probability of a 15% loss, and the trader’s capital allocation is $10,000, then the expected value is roughly −$2,550. A rational risk-averse actor declines. On a leaderboard, that same trade becomes attractive if it improves ranking relative to competitors. The trader now asks: “Does this move me higher in the standings?” rather than “Is this trade positive in expectation?” Those are different questions with different answers.

The psychological mechanism is called rank-order incentive and has been extensively studied in experimental economics. When people are told they are competing for rank in a group, they consistently take more risk than when they are competing for absolute returns. The effect is strongest when the rank has social or monetary significance—precisely the case on leaderboards with visible names and cash prizes. Crucially, the effect persists even when the competitor could increase their probability of financial success by taking less risk. The status motive overrides the wealth motive at the behavioral level.

Hyperliquid’s structure amplifies this by making rank conversion straightforward. Unlike a leaderboard that gives bragging rights only, Hyperliquid’s leaderboards are directly tied to rewards: leaderboard placement unlocks access to trading vaults with profit-sharing structures, referral program enhancement, and monthly prize pools. A trader ranked 150th is not simply “worse than the top 100.” They have materially different income opportunities. This turns the leaderboard from a status symbol into an actual income threshold, which intensifies the competitive pressure.

Why leverage becomes the default risk-taking tool

Position size and leverage are not equivalent tools for increasing returns. Leverage costs nothing on Hyperliquid in terms of explicit fees—there is no funding rate cliff, no liquidation penalty, no slippage-based margin cost. That framing is partially correct but dangerously incomplete. Leverage increases financial risk per unit of capital deployed. On a leaderboard where time is limited and the performance gap is visible and quantified, leverage becomes the fastest way to close a ranking gap without additional capital.

A trader down 5% with four weeks to recover could either: (A) wait for higher-probability trades and compound incrementally, or (B) increase leverage on the same strategy to multiply returns and close the gap faster. Option B has higher probability of improving ranking quickly. It also has higher probability of liquidation or catastrophic loss. But because the leaderboard cycle is fixed and the psychological cost of falling further behind compounds over time, option B often feels like the rational choice in the moment—even though it substantially increases the expected loss per unit of time.

The availability of perpetual contracts with 20x leverage (or higher via vault strategies) makes this decision frictionless. Unlike a venue where margin comes with inconvenient warnings, mandatory equity checks, or escalating interest rates, Hyperliquid’s fully on-chain order book allows leverage to be adjusted via a single transaction. The platform is transparent about margin requirements and liquidation mechanics, but transparency is not the same as friction. A trader who understands exactly how much leverage kills their position is more likely to use it than someone who is confused about the mechanics. Understanding the risk clearly does not prevent the risk-taking; sometimes it enables it by reducing decision anxiety.

Another dimension is the leverage ratchet effect. Once a trader has used leverage to close one ranking gap, the visibility of the leaderboard makes the next gap feel equally urgent. A trader who was 8th place yesterday, 6th place today, and 10th place tomorrow experiences psychological volatility that encourages further leverage escalation to “stay competitive.” This is path-dependent risk accumulation. The trader’s risk exposure creeps upward not because their strategy changed, but because the leaderboard’s real-time feedback creates a sense of constant competitive threat.

Recency bias and the tournament endgame

Financial decision-making is prone to recency bias, where recent outcomes disproportionately influence beliefs about probability and future performance. On a leaderboard, this bias has a specific calendar. In week one of a monthly competition, a 2% loss feels manageable because there are 29 days remaining to recover. By week three, the same loss feels urgent because recovery time has collapsed. This temporal compression creates an “endgame effect” where traders are measurably more willing to take large risks as the leaderboard cycle nears its close.

The academic literature on tournament incentives documents this clearly: the probability of risk-taking increases in the final rounds of a fixed-duration competition. A trader who falls behind in the final week is more likely to make a make-or-break trade than in week one, even if the objective probability of recovery is roughly the same. The difference is psychological: the compressed timeline makes catching up feel urgent in a way that an equal deficit at the start of the month does not.

Hyperliquid’s leaderboards reinforce this by making the time-to-settle transparent and visible. A countdown creates what behavioral economists call deadline urgency. When there is a clear endpoint, risk-taking increases monotonically as the deadline approaches. This is not irrational in the sense that the trader is unaware of the risks; it is irrational in the sense that the trader is discounting future security for present competitive standing, and doing so in a way that their pre-competition self would have rejected.

The corollary is that a trader performing well early in the leaderboard cycle faces a different psychological pressure. A trader in 3rd place early on can relax their risk posture, secure in the relative performance buffer. But this creates a new trap: if the leader falls back, the trader in 3rd place may suddenly feel threatened and increase leverage to “defend” position. The leaderboard thus creates multiple inflection points where risk-taking becomes psychologically justified even when the strategy itself has not changed.

Social proof and the community reinforcement loop

Leaderboards make trading a social activity in ways that a purely anonymous order book does not. A trader’s ranking is visible to others; their trading handle becomes associated with a specific performance. This creates public accountability—the trader is not trading in private, but in front of their peer group. The psychological effect of public performance on risk-taking is well-established: people take more risk when their performance is observed by relevant peers.

The Hyperliquid community compounds this through Discord channels, social media, and community leaderboard discussions. A trader who is climbing the rankings gets positive social feedback. A trader falling behind faces implicit social pressure. This is not malicious; it is the nature of visible competitive environments. The social proof mechanism works both ways: rising traders attract followers and validation, falling traders experience diminishing social reinforcement. That asymmetry encourages continued risk-taking to maintain the upward trajectory.

Furthermore, leaderboard climbing often becomes publicly documented. A trader discussing their strategy in community channels, or building a following based on leaderboard performance, faces an additional psychological pressure: reputational risk. If they were trading privately and suffered a loss, only their own capital burned. If they were publicly predicting continued outperformance and then underperform, they face social cost in addition to financial cost. That reputational stake often encourages doubling down rather than accepting a loss, because exiting a position that was publicly championed requires admitting error in front of an audience.

The platform facilitates this social feedback through referral programs and vault opportunities that reward high leaderboard performers with economic advantages. A trader who makes it to the top 50 gains access to better vault terms or referral commission rates. This converts peer recognition into material income advantage, which makes the social dimension of competition not merely psychological but economically real. The leaderboard becomes a mechanism for transferring capital from lower-ranked to higher-ranked traders, which both increases competitive intensity and amplifies the risk-taking motive.

How platform design exacerbates behavioral risk

A leaderboard itself is neutral technology. But Hyperliquid’s specific implementation choices shape the behavioral environment in meaningful ways. The combination of sub-second execution, zero transaction costs, and real-time leaderboard updates creates a velocity of feedback that makes it easier to act on competitive impulses. A trader can see themselves fall from 47th to 51st place in real time, witness the move that caused the drop, and execute a corrective trade—all within minutes. That rapid feedback-action cycle is incompatible with deliberation.

Traditional exchanges and even some DEXs have built-in friction that, while inconvenient from a trading efficiency standpoint, operates as an implicit risk control. A trade that requires manual input, multi-step confirmation, or even a few seconds of processing time introduces an opportunity to reconsider. Hyperliquid’s design philosophy—eliminating friction, providing CEX-level speed with DEX transparency—explicitly removes these pauses. The platform is designed to honor trader intent quickly and accurately, which is ideal for informed decision-making and catastrophic for impulsive competitive escalation.

Another amplifier is the visibility of order book depth and real-time pricing. Traders can see not just their own position but the exact placement of competitors’ liquidation prices, unrealized P&L, and entry points. This creates a false sense of knowability about competitor behavior. A trader might see that a competitor has a 10x leveraged position and a liquidation price 2% away, and infer that the competitor is about to be forced to deleverage. That inference encourages the observer to take even more leverage, because they have “information” about competitor weakness. Of course, the competitor might have stop-losses, might add margin, might be hedged elsewhere, or might simply be more risk-tolerant than expected. But the visible order book makes the risk seem calculable when it is not.

Platform communication also matters. When Hyperliquid DEX publicizes leaderboard winners, highlights vault opportunities for top performers, or features success stories in community channels, it creates a cultural narrative around excellence that is inseparable from competitive ranking. That narrative is not false—the best performers do achieve better returns. But it creates a survivorship bias: the traders who took enormous leverage, lost catastrophically, and disappeared from the leaderboard are not featured. The visible sample is dominated by the winners, not the marginal players whose risk-taking ended in liquidation.

Mitigation strategies: Setting guardrails before entering the competition

Understanding the psychology of leaderboard trading is necessary but not sufficient. A trader who recognizes that competitive incentives distort risk assessment still needs practical guardrails. The most effective mitigation is pre-commitment: making decisions about leverage limits, position size, and risk capital before entering the leaderboard competition, then enforcing those decisions through external or technological constraints.

The first step is to separate contest capital from permanent capital. Designate a specific amount that will be used exclusively for leaderboard trading, accept that amount as potentially lost entirely, and do not redeploy permanent capital to chase leaderboard standing. This is difficult because it requires accepting that the leaderboard may be unwinnable for you—a psychological loss. But it creates a hard boundary beyond which the competitive pressure cannot reach.

The second step is to document a pre-competition leverage policy and stick to it mechanically. Rather than deciding on leverage ad-hoc in response to leaderboard position, establish a maximum leverage for the entire competition cycle and refuse to exceed it. Use Hyperliquid’s position management tools to set maximum position sizes that automatically prevent over-leverage. If the platform allows automated position cutoffs, implement them. The goal is to make rule-breaking require active choice rather than passive drift.

The third step is to introduce mandatory decision delays. Before executing a position that would change leverage, increase size, or materially increase risk, implement a waiting period: sleep on it, discuss it with another trader, or require written justification. The delay introduces friction into the decision process, which is exactly what the leaderboard environment removes. That friction is valuable precisely because it forces reconsideration at the moment when competitive urgency is strongest.

The fourth step is to monitor non-financial metrics alongside leaderboard position. Track win rate, Sharpe ratio, and maximum drawdown as well as absolute returns. A trader can fall in absolute ranking while actually improving risk-adjusted returns. Paying attention to those metrics helps separate competitive standing from actual performance quality. A trader in 200th place with a 50% win rate might be making better decisions than a trader in 50th place with a 40% win rate.

The final step is community accountability. Find another trader on Hyperliquid DEX and establish a peer accountability agreement: both agree to report on leverage, drawdown, and leaderboard performance weekly, and both commit to exiting if pre-set risk limits are breached. External accountability is less effective than internal conviction, but it is better than no accountability at all. The peer becomes a voice that counteracts leaderboard pressure at critical moments.

Why even sophisticated traders fall into the leaderboard trap

The psychological vulnerabilities that leaderboards exploit are not restricted to novice traders. In fact, experienced traders may be more susceptible in some dimensions. An experienced trader has developed genuine skill at reading market structure and managing risk in normal conditions. That skill creates confidence. Confidence can become overconfidence when combined with competitive pressure. A trader who has successfully used 10x leverage 50 times might believe they have developed edge that makes the 51st use equally safe. The leaderboard’s visible ranking makes that confidence feel justified, because leaderboard position itself becomes evidence that the trader is better than the competition.

Sophisticated traders are also more aware of leverage mechanics and liquidation avoidance tactics. This knowledge, paradoxically, can increase risk-taking rather than reduce it. A trader who understands how to use take-profits, stop-losses, and dynamic hedge rebalancing may believe they have “solved” leverage safety. But understanding the tools is not the same as executing them correctly under pressure. The leaderboard’s time-compressed environment often breaks the careful execution discipline that makes those tools work.

Professional traders are additionally vulnerable to identity lock-in. A trader who has cultivated a reputation as a high-return performer, or who has built a social media presence around leaderboard success, faces reputational cost for declining performance. That reputation becomes a psychological liability that compounds competitive pressure. The trader is not just competing for ranking; they are defending an identity. That added dimension can push otherwise disciplined traders into excessive risk-taking.

The institutional context also matters. A trader managing capital for others, or whose income is directly tied to leaderboard performance, faces explicit financial incentives beyond ranking. Those incentives often align with increased risk-taking. A vault manager who takes a performance fee on leaderboard returns has a direct financial motive to chase ranking, even if that chase increases the tail risk of catastrophic loss. The leaderboard then becomes not just a psychological trap but a structural economic incentive to over-leverage.

The future of leaderboards: Can platforms mitigate the behavioral risk?

The leaderboard is a powerful user engagement tool, and platforms that offer it see higher trading volumes, faster user acquisition, and stronger community formation than platforms that do not. Hyperliquid’s leaderboards are a genuine competitive advantage. The question is whether the platform can evolve its leaderboard structure to maintain engagement while reducing the behavioral distortion toward excessive risk.

Some potential modifications would be straightforward but diminish the leaderboard’s power. Leaderboards that hide individual rankings but show performance tiers would reduce social comparison intensity. Leaderboards that measure Sharpe ratio or max drawdown alongside returns would create dual-metric competition that rewards risk-adjusted performance. Leaderboards that exclude traders above a certain leverage threshold would enforce a maximum-risk constraint. All of these would work, but all would reduce the leaderboard’s current psychological pull.

A more sophisticated approach would introduce dynamic leverage limits based on leaderboard position. A trader in 1st place could face reduced maximum leverage, while a trader in 200th place could access higher leverage to chase comeback. This inverts the current competitive structure and would dramatically reduce endgame risk-taking. But it would also feel patronizing to high-performing traders and would require complex communication to avoid seeming arbitrary.

The most honest path forward is transparency about the behavioral mechanism itself. If Hyperliquid published educational content explaining exactly how leaderboard incentives distort risk assessment, which traders are most vulnerable, and what guardrails actually work, it would improve user outcomes while maintaining the leaderboard’s engagement value. The platform is clearly designed for professional and high-frequency traders; those traders can handle the truth about their own behavioral vulnerabilities if that truth is presented clearly.

The leaderboard is unlikely to disappear, because it works. The competitive motive is real and powerful, and it drives user engagement that benefits both individual traders and the platform. But the psychological mechanisms that make leaderboards effective are precisely those that make them dangerous. A trader entering a Hyperliquid leaderboard competition should do so with eyes open: the competition is not designed to make you rich. It is designed to make you compete. The two are not identical.
